#4

1. Story not long enough and did not utilize much of the map in the missions (Yes, I know they are using it for GTA Online)
2. It takes too long to lose wanted stars.
3. Cops spawn idiotically and in huge numbers.
4. You get wanted even when there are no witnesses. You can be in the middle of a forest, shoot a gun or kill a hiker, and you magically get two wanted stars.
5. The police have godlike accuracy.
6. The body armour (even the super heavy) is used up wayy too fast. It was better in GTA IV.
7. It's annoying how sometimes you die so easily from crashing through your windscreen.
8. The tank is not strong enough.
9. Spike strips work on a tank?
10. Still not enough side-missions and fun activities. Better than GTA IV but not nearly as good as San Andreas.
11. You can buy a 1 million dollar car and if it gets stuck, you lose it forever. It should respawn or be able to buy vehicle insurance like you can in GTA Online.
12. The iFruit app is only on iOS. Never understood why companies only develop on iOS and not Android.
13. Texture pop-ins and floppy frame-rate due to shitty 8 year old console hardware. Why haven't they announced next-gen and PC version yet?
14. Business management sucks. You get payed too seldom and your buildings aren't enterable. Every business should have it's own side activity (besides the random events when the manager asks for help).

Overall, it was a amazing game. Loved every second of it and very close to 100% completion. Really just wish it was longer. It only took me like 20-25 hours to complete where GTA IV took near 70 hours.
